Woman, who is 7 months prgnant, had her own cart shoved into her, causing her to fall to the ground and get injured by a woman who accused her of operating without a Iicense and seIIing unsaffe food; lawsuit

California – A California woman, 56-year-old JuIie, was arrested following an incident involving a prgnant woman. The confrontation occurred near the woman’s home in California, when she allegedly approached the victim, who was seven months pregnant, and accused her of operating without a permit and selling unsafe food.

According to reports, the 56-year-old woman also made raciaIIy charged comments, including telling the vendor to ‘speak EngIish’ and to ‘get out of her neighborhood,’ and allegedly pushed the vendor’s cart into her, causing the vendor to fall to the ground.

Authorities in California launched an investigation after receiving reports of a battery. Upon investigation, they identified the 56-year-old woman as the individual responsible for the confrontation. She was arrested and charged with battery. The case has been forwarded to the District Attorney’s Office for further review, and authorities are considering whether to pursue hate crime charges.

The victim, identified only as Marry, reported that this was not the first time she had encountered the 56-year-old woman. The victim also stated that the woman had previously confronted her but that the situation had never escalated to physical violence until this incident. She also mentioned that she had been selling ice-cream in the area for some time without prior issues. Following the incident, she sought medical attention and was treated for minor injuries, including bruising.

The incident has sparked outrage within the local community. The victim, through her legal representatives, has filed a civil rights lawsuit against the 56-year-old woman, alleging that the actions were motivated by raciaI bias. Her attorneys are calling for the case to be treated as a hate crime and are seeking full accountability for the incident.

The 56-year-old woman is scheduled to appear in County Superior Court on May 14, 2025, to face the battery charge. The District Attorney’s Office is currently reviewing the case to determine whether additional charges, including those related to a hate crime, will be pursued.
